for me using screen under the rain is enough. any capacitive screen becomes crazy when water arrives. you can never do this to resistive one. the frost is another issue. I've managed to freeze N900's digitizer only once during 9 years. any capacitive screen gets frozen easily and you don't need to to North Pole for that.

but most people don't come out when it's rain or winter so blah - they don't even know about such issues.
That's surprising, I used to live in the artic circle and I never managed to freeze any capacitive screens, despite being outside quite often. Perhaps because I always carry my phone in my pockets, not in a bag. The problem was gloves though, or the inability to use a tool/pen/stylus/key to contact the screen. I know some capacitive-friendly gloves exist, but these are not serious gloves, and no need to mention how inaccurate it can get when wearing gloves.
